How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 77389?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 77389 Studio Apartments | $1,589 | $988 | $3,053 |
| 77389 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,673 | $800 | $6,192 |
| 77389 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,418 | $1,055 | $8,999 |
| 77389 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,939 | $1,390 | $9,612 |
| 77389 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,278 | $1,727 | $4,575 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 77389 ZIP Code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in 77389?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in 77389 with Swimming Pool is at Commons at Whitemarsh listed at $1,175.
How much is the average rent for 77389 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in 77389 with Swimming Pool is $2,022.
What is the largest 77389 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in 77389 is a 1,960 square feet unit starting from $2,668 at The Pointe at Manorgreen Townhomes.
What is the average size for 77389 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in 77389 is currently at 764 sq ft.
